Step 6: Before merging the contrast-audit pipeline for the Luminaria admin theme, confirm the reviewer checklist is complete. The audit runner compares every foreground/background pair in the Spectracheck report against the 4.5:1 threshold, and any exemption must reference an approved ticket from the Hallowmere design council. Re-run the pipeline on the release branch, not your fork, so the baseline snapshot stays consistent. Once the report is clean, the deploy step authenticates with the signing key shown directly below.

rollout seal: bky13_vnS9fU3GeR31d

### Step 4: Stabilize the integration tests

Heads up: the Tollgate payments suite is flaky mostly because tests share one sandbox ledger. Before migrating, give each test run its own namespace and bump the settlement poll timeout — the old default is way too tight. Once that's in place, reruns should drop to near zero. The test harness picks up these configuration values at startup.

config for hahip-yajep:
holix:
  log_level: error
  metrics_host: metrics.holix.qorvellabs.internal
  pin: 9600
  pool_size: 8

Welcome aboard. The Pointsward loyalty-points ledger is append-only: every accrual, redemption, and reversal is a new row, never an update. When reviewing pull requests, confirm that balance calculations derive strictly from ledger replay, not cached totals, and that reversal entries reference the original transaction. Pay close attention to idempotency keys on accruals—duplicates have caused double-crediting at Harlow Mercantile before. The ledger invariants, replay semantics, and past incident summaries are documented on our internal page.

runbook for yadup-fahif: https://jira.qorvelcorp.internal/spaces/spaces/spaces/b46212397071